Stefano Merlo has sent us his project of a sustainable luminaire that aims to bridge the gap between modern technology and man.

Here is some info from Merlo Stefano:

Nowadays, to save energy is one of the most pressing problems. This is already possible with the contemporary technology, such as low consumption LED light sources and solar panels; but actual products seem to be too far from people’s everyday uses and in general they don’t require enough interaction to make people aware of the problem.

Energy Bucket is an innovative product that comes from the habit of the past to collect potable water at the well using buckets. In fact, ā€œEnergy Bucketā€ requires to be exposed by the user under the solar light to recharge (thanks to the solar panels on top), so that it can be carried anywhere and illuminate when the night falls (it works with Wide Beam Superbright LEDs housed on the plastic bucket).

An honest exchange between man and nature: ‘I do something to have something back, clean light!’
